Avulsion Fracture of the Tibialis Anterior Tendon Associated with First Metatarsal Base Fracture: A Case Report and Literature Review
We present a unique case of a 59-year-old shipyard worker who sustained an avulsion fracture of the tibialis anterior tendon, concurrently with a comminuted fracture at the base of the first metatarsal. This is the first reported case highlighting this concomitant presentation, which underlines the possibility of avulsion fractures accompanying comminuted fractures. Importantly, such avulsion fractures could lead to skin tenting and potential necrosis, necessitating early identification and prompt intervent ion. The patient underwent successful surgical intervention and displayed good functional restoration 15 months postoperatively. Level of evidence: IV
